Allow or block file types in OWA

Last reviewed on June 4, 2012

An administrator wanted to know if he could prevent users from opening certain file types using OWA (Exchange 2010).

Sure, Exchange 2010 uses a Web app mailbox policy to control what files type are allowed or blocked and if the attachments can be opened directly or must be saved before opening.

From the Exchange management console, go to Organization Configuration, Client Access and locate Outlook Web App Mailbox Policies . From this dialog you can maintain the list of files that OWA users are allowed to open on public computers, with a separate list for private computers. The policy can be applied to specific users or groups, with different policies for different groups
